[发明专利]可编程输入/输出端口在审
申请号: | 202110260198.7 | 申请日: | 2021-03-10 |
公开(公告)号: | CN113406917A | 公开(公告)日: | 2021-09-17 |
发明(设计)人: | J·诺顿;粘谷旭;V·恩吉耶;陈冠玮 | 申请(专利权)人: | 慧与发展有限责任合伙企业 |
主分类号: | G05B19/05 | 分类号: | G05B19/05 |
代理公司: | 北京市汉坤律师事务所 11602 | 代理人: | 初媛媛;吴丽丽 |
地址: | 美国德*** | 国省代码: | 暂无信息 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 可编程 输入 输出 端口 | ||
本公开涉及可编程输入/输出端口。系统管理主机设备和终端设备之间的通信。该系统包括与主机设备相关联的可编程输入/输出(I/O)端口。主机设备可通过可编程I/O端口和电缆连接到分别与不同类型的协议相关联的多个不同类型的终端设备。该系统还包括端口管理器,用于检测来自与终端设备相关联的终端设备接口的信号,并基于检测到的信号确定终端设备的类型。端口管理器引导可编程I/O端口呈现对应于与所确定的终端设备的类型相关联的协议的信号,以允许主机设备与终端设备通信。
背景技术
计算系统可以是可配置的,以提供主机设备和期望数量的终端设备之间的通信。这种配置通常出现在设备级。
附图说明
结合附图阅读时,根据下面的详细描述将最好地理解本公开。需要强调的是,根据行业中的标准实践,各种特征未按比例绘制。实际上,为了讨论的清楚,可以任意增大或减小各种特征的尺寸。
图1是根据一个或多个示例的包括主机设备和终端设备接口的装配的透视图。
图2示出了根据一个或多个示例的从可编程I/O端口的视点的电缆的引脚分配。
图3概念性地示出了根据一个或多个示例的用于管理主机设备和终端设备之间经由高速外围组件互连(Peripheral Component Interconnect Express,PCIe)槽的通信的系统。
图4A概念性地示出了根据一个或多个示例的用于管理主机设备和终端设备之间经由开放计算项目(OCP)网络接口卡(NIC)槽的通信的系统。
图4B概念性地示出了根据一个或多个示例的用于管理主机设备和终端设备之间经由相应的OCP NIC槽的通信的系统。
图5概念性地示出了根据一个或多个示例的用于管理主机设备和终端设备之间经由高速非易失性存储器背板(Non-volatile Memory Express Backplane,NVMe BP)的通信的系统。
图6A-6C概念性地示出了根据一个或多个示例的用于管理主机设备和一个或多个相应的终端设备之间经由互连处理器链路的通信的系统。
图7是描述根据一个或多个示例的用于管理主机设备和终端设备之间的通信的方法的流程图。
图8概念性地示出了根据一个或多个示例的利用其可以实现图3-图6C所示的端口管理器的计算设备。
具体实施方式
现在将公开下面请求保护的主题的示例。为了清楚起见,本说明书中并未描述实际实施方式的所有特征。应当理解的是,在任何这种实际实施方式的开发中,可以做出许多特定于实施方式的决策,以实现开发人员的特定目标,例如遵从与系统相关和与业务相关的约束,这将因不同的实施方式而不同。此外,应当理解的是,即使这种开发工作是复杂且耗时的,对于受益于本公开的本领域普通技术人员来说也是常规任务。
很多计算系统包括使用不同的相应通信协议与不同类型的终端设备进行通信的主机设备。如本文所使用的,术语“主机设备”指代但不限于包括处理单元的计算设备。主机设备的示例可以是中央处理单元、服务器、刀片服务器或包括控制器、处理资源等的任何其他设备或装备。术语“终端设备”指代但不限于适于与包括处理单元的主机设备通信的任何设备。终端设备的示例包括但不限于存储器模块、硬盘驱动器或固态驱动器、网络连接设备(例如,WiFi或以太网卡)、图形处理器、其他计算设备等。
在很多计算系统中,主机设备由印刷电路板支撑。终端设备经由印刷电路板上的迹线连接到主机设备。由于迹线固定在印刷电路板上,所以这种连接在灵活性方面受到限制。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于慧与发展有限责任合伙企业,未经慧与发展有限责任合伙企业许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202110260198.7/2.html,转载请声明来源钻瓜专利网。